Soccer-Centurion blunders help Boca to 2-0 win over Independiente Rivadavia

(Reuters) - Two blunders by visiting goalkeeper Ezequiel Centurion helped Boca Juniors to a 2-0 victory over Independiente Rivadavia at La Bombonera stadium in the Argentine Primera Division Apertura tournament on Tuesday.

The second-half goals by Miguel Merentiel and Exequiel Zeballos' meant Boca secured their second win in five games to climb to seventh with eight points in Group A.

Rivadavia, who have the same points, sit fifth on goal difference.

Merentiel opened the scoring six minutes after the break, after Centurion fumbled an easy ball to allow the Uruguayan to score from close-range.

Rivadavia came close to an equaliser when Sheyko Studer's volley struck the crossbar after a fine Agustin Marchesin save just five minutes later, while Boca missed a chance to extend their lead as substitute Zeballos also hit the woodwork in the 75th minute.

But Zeballos managed to seal the win for the hosts seven minutes from time, scoring off a rebound from Centurion, who had blocked a powerful shot from Milton Gimenez, but could not save the 22-year-old's strike.
